CVE-2021-37014 is a high-severity st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ability affecting Huawei HarmonyOS smartphones. This flaw, with a CVSS score of 7.5, can be exploited remotely without user interaction, potentially leading to device unavailability. While no public exploits, Metasploit modules, or KEV entries exist, and community discussion is minimal, the vulnerability remains a concern due to its potential for denial of service.
